Who you are:

Develop and implement production plans according to sales orders to maximise the use of the organization’s resources ( material, capacity etc),   ensure timely delivery and improve continously.

About the job:

  • Based on customer order and forecast, make MPS( main production schedule) of week/month/quarter/year. Ensure on time delivery to customer.
  • Daily update and adjust the daily production plan per inventory, shipping plan, material shortage, capacity and HC request.
  • Production capacity analyzation, understand the bottleneck, Compare to capacity of each production cell, give out capacity shortage alarm in advance.
  • Revise production schedule to satisfy customer changing demand, fast response is required.
  • Make production report and analyse data, give out improvement suggestion.
  • Manage outsourcing processing suppliers
  • Develop monthly &weekly reports required for management review.
  • Support in new project launch.
  • Analyse accuracy of plan and regularly provide report.
  • Other tasks assigned by managers

What you know:

  • Bachelor or above degree. Minimum 5 years experience with good background in planning or project coordination. Machine/equipment manufacturing environment working experience is preferred.
  • ERP system operation experience and good planning concept, Axapta/D365 is preferred.
  • Good English skills in Oral and Written,at least pass CET-4.
  • Good logic and data analysis capability, Excellent in excel, PPT.
  • Good digital analysis competence, such as data analysis, statistics, collection, etc. Prefer to master Power BI
  • Good communication skill & teamwork
